About Goodhouse
"A bighearted dystopian novel about the corrosive effects of fear and the redemptive power of love by first time novelist Peyton Marshall"-- At the end of the twenty-first century the sons of convicted felons are tested for a set of genetic markers. Boys who test positive become compulsory wards of the state, raised on "Goodhouse" campuses, where they learn to reform their darkest thoughts and impulses. A radical religious group, the Holy Redeemer's Church of Purity, is intent on destroying each campus and purifying every child with fire. James watched as the radicals set fire to his old Goodhouse and killed nearly everyone he'd ever known. But the biggest threat might be inside the fortified walls of Goodhouse itself ...
